Blinken faces contempt charges from Congress over Afghanistan documents.

TL;DR Summary
Secretary of State Antony Blinken and the State Department have ignored multiple subpoenas from the House Oversight Committee for documents relating to President Biden's withdrawal from Afghanistan. House Oversight Chairman Rep. Michael McCaul is threatening to hold Blinken in contempt of Congress if he continues to refuse to provide the documents. The State Department offered a briefing on the documents' contents, but McCaul and other Republicans on the committee said they still had unanswered questions that could only be satisfied by seeing the documents.
